Overview
Works under the supervision of the Registered Nurse and Nurse Manager in the Endoscopy Room. Assists with the coordination of nursing care of the patient and functions as an active team member in the endoscopy room. Responsible for the preparation and maintenance of equipment, instrumentation and supplies. Requires utilization of simple to complex equipment. In order to maintain patient care per protocol, GI technicians are responsible for disinfecting, storing, and preparing instruments for use. Participates in ongoing education (in-services/skills fairs) for competency in scope cleaning and proper use of endoscopic equipment and instruments. Responsible for documentation of high level disinfection, retrieval and handling of specimens, and care of endoscopy scopes. Assumes the role of expert for specialized endoscopy services; anticipates daily equipment and supply needs based on schedule, prepares for cases, supports the Specialty Nurse, and identifies, communicates, and requests needs for procedural care including endoscope repairs.

What you will do

  • Responsible for the preparation and maintenance of endoscopic equipment, instrumentation and supplies.
  • Handles set up and break down for the endoscopy procedure room to include set-up for Colonoscopy, EGD, and flexible sigmoidoscopy. Uses supplies to help perform procedures. Troubleshoots equipment errors. Performs set-up and breakdown for endoscopy travel cases with hospital.
  • Actively supports and assists the endoscopy registered nurse and team in the care of the patients. Ensures the field remains sterile. Collects and delivers specimens collected during procedures.
  • Performs proper cleaning and decontamination regarding disinfection and antisepsis of scopes using manufacturer’s recommendation. Prevents patient infection through proper cleaning, decontamination/disinfection, storage, and antisepsis of endoscopes. Follows all regulatory (OSHA, CDC, DNV) guidelines as well as manufacture guidelines. Assures and adheres to quality control including storage of endoscopes and temperature and humidity guidelines. Disinfects scopes per protocol. Elevates critical issues promptly on this high risk process.
  • Collaborates with physicians to provide for the specialized needs of the procedural patient. Builds trusting collaborative relationship with surgeons to ensure optimal outcomes. Anticipates supply equipment needs in advance so that arrangements can be made in a timely and cost effective manner.
  • Works to support cost containment through supply utilization changes. Provides feedback in new equipment/product evaluations. Identifies and recommend solutions for cost savings and waste reduction.
  • Participates actively in education with vendors. Ensures appropriate use of equipment and supplies per tier. Participates and assists in training and support of all team members, volunteers and students.
